Newcastle boss: Owen doesn't need surgery

Newcastle United boss Sam Allardyce is adamant that Michael Owen doesn't need a groin operation.

Owen is in line to start at St James' Park against West Ham and Allardyce said: "Michael picks up a niggle and the world seems to stop for a couple of days.

"Forget the groin, the hernia or whatever people are talking about.

"The fact is Michael hasn't had an extended run of games for a long period of time, so there has to be some doubt in your mind about whether he's going to be able to do that.

"If he'd stayed on the other night and the problem had extended to tearing the abductor muscle we wouldn't be having this debate. He'd just be out and injured.

"I was saying what's all this fuss when I first came here. But it's because of the size of player.

"He is bigger than anyone else. He deals with that and I'm doing the same."
